H.264 Parallel Decoder at HD Resolution on a Coarse-grained Reconfigurable Multi-media System

REconfigurable MUlti-media System (REMUS) is a new coarse-grained reconfigurable processor. This paper describes the parallel implementation of H.264 decoding algorithm on REMUS. First, the pipelined parallel decoding technique is introduced to loosen the strict constraint of real-time decoding. Second, the most computing intensive tasks, such as Motion Compensation (MC), Deblocking and Inverse Discrete Cosine Transform (IDCT), are mapped onto the reconfigurable Processing Element Array (PEA), while the other control-intensive tasks are carried out by the host processor. Simulation shows that based on proposed approaches, REMUS can support H.264 HighProfile (HiP) Level 4 1920xl080@30fps streams at 200 MHz.
